Bon Temps ATV Park

Saturday, December 23, 2023

Other Names

The Lodge at Tee Mamou, Bayou Nezpique

Last Known StatusClosed

This ATV park at one time offered about 20 miles of trails that bordered the Bayou waterfront but is now closed with no plans to re-open. The property had a bit of everything that ranged from dirt roads, woods trails, deep pond and mud bog crossings. This listing will remain up to help prevent a wasted trip.
